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Julia Creek dunnart | Tanimbar Megapode |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Aves (Birds) |
| Order | Dasyuromorphia (Dasyuromorphia) | Galliformes (Galliformes) |
| Family | Dasyuridae | Megapodiidae |
| Genus | Sminthopsis | Megapodius |
| Species | Sminthopsis douglasi | Megapodius tenimberens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Julia Creek dunnart and Tanimbar Megapode share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
